The 2012 Ford Edge has a wheel bolt pattern of 5x114.3mm. The wheel bolt pattern is what will keep the wheel/rim bolted to the vehicle so it is pretty important. It is measured by takeng the diameter of a circle through the holes so 5x114.3mm means that there are 5 bolt holes and the diameter of a circle through those holes is 114.3mm. It has a thread size of 1/2" - 20, a center bore of 63.4 mm and it uses lug nuts as the wheel fasteners. It has a wheel size of 17 to 22 inches in diameter and 7.5 to 9 inches in width. The size of the tires on the Edge depends on the version, such as 245/60R18 for the SEL AWD and SEL FWD and 265/40R22 for the Sport AWD and Sport FWD.
